跳到主要内容

合约条件订单/交易更新推送

事件描述

当有新订单创建、订单有新成交或者新的状态变化时会推送此类事件 事件类型统一为 CONDITIONAL_ORDER_TRADE_UPDATE

订单方向

  • BUY 买入
  • SELL 卖出

条件订单类型

  • STOP
  • TAKE_PROFIT
  • STOP_MARKET
  • TAKE_PROFIT_MARKET
  • TRAILING_STOP_MARKET

本次事件的具体执行类型

  • NEW
  • CANCELED 已撤
  • CALCULATED 订单 ADL 或爆仓
  • EXPIRED 订单失效
  • TRADE 交易

订单状态

  • NEW
  • CANCELED
  • EXPIRED
  • TRIGGERED
  • FINISHED

有效方式:

  • GTC
  • IOC
  • FOK
  • GTX

事件类型

CONDITIONAL_ORDER_TRADE_UPDATE

响应示例

{
"e": "CONDITIONAL_ORDER_TRADE_UPDATE", // 时间类型
"T": 1669262908216, // 交易时间
"E": 1669262908218, // 事件时间
"fs": "UM", // 业务线
"so": {
"s": "BTCUSDT", // 交易对
"c":"TEST", // 用户自定义策略Id
"si": 176057039, // 策略Id
"S":"SELL", // 方向
"st": "TRAILING_STOP_MARKET", // 策略类型
"f":"GTC", // 生效时间
"q":"0.001", // 数量
"p":"0", // 价格
"sp":"7103.04", // TPSL触发价
"os":"NEW", // 策略订单状态
"T":1568879465650, // 订单
"ut": 1669262908216, // Order update Time
"R":false, // 仅减仓
"wt":"MARK_PRICE", // TPSL触发价格类型
"ps":"LONG", // 仓位方向
"cp":false, // 是否为触发平仓单; 仅在条件订单情况下会推送此字段
"AP":"7476.89", // 追踪止损激活价格, 仅在追踪止损单时会推送此字段
"cr":"5.0", // 追踪止损回调比例, 仅在追踪止损单时会推送此字段
"i":8886774, // 订单Id
"V":"EXPIRE_TAKER", // STP mode
"gtd":0
}
}